WebOct 28, 2013 · Curcumin (CC) has been reported as a promising wound healing agent and antibiotic both in normal and diabetic-impaired wounds when used topically [5], [6]. CC promotes wound healing by increasing granulation tissue and enhancing the biosynthesis of transforming growth factor (TGF)-β1 and proteins in extra cellular matrix (ECM) [7], [8].
